Weather condition Considerations



When intending an industrial paint job, weather condition considerations are important. You need to watch on temperature level and moisture levels, as they can significantly affect paint application and drying out times.

Preferably, you want to arrange your task throughout moderate climate-- temperature levels in between 50 ° F and 85 ° F are usually best for many paints. Extreme heat can create the paint to completely dry as well swiftly, leading to fractures, while reduced temperature levels can slow down drying, permitting dirt and particles to decide on the wet surface area.

Rainfall is another factor to take into consideration. Painting outside throughout damp problems can lead to inadequate attachment and a higher chance of peeling later. It's essential to examine the forecast and plan your project for a stretch of dry days.

Seasonal Trends and Need



Understanding seasonal trends and demand is vital for intending your business painting task successfully. Different periods bring varying weather, which can considerably affect the timing of your project.

Spring and early summer commonly present the best possibilities for external painting, as the temperature levels are mild and completely dry. This is when need generally comes to a head, so organizing early can guarantee you protect the right contractor at a competitive rate.

Loss can additionally be a great time for outside job, as several companies want to freshen their areas prior to wintertime. Nonetheless, as temperatures decline, you might deal with hold-ups due to weather restrictions.

On the other hand, winter months is normally an off-peak period, making it a cost-efficient time for interior paint. With fewer tasks on the table, professionals are frequently more versatile and can prioritize your demands.
